Você está na página 1de 34

Faculdade de Engenharia de Universidade do Porto

LEEC - Logística

Localização
Introdução e Algoritmos

Trabalho realizado por:


Joel Pacheco
Manuel Barbosa
Pedro Almeida
Pedro Semblano
Sílvia Perfeito

7 de Abril 2006
1
Síntese da Apresentação
 Problema de Localização
 Introdução
 Factores
 Centralização vs Descentralização
 Exemplos
 Algoritmo – Centro de Gravidade
 Apresentação
 Modelo
 Analogia Física
 Descrição do Algoritmo
 Exemplo de Aplicação
 Algoritmo Multi-Localização
 Modelos de Multi-Localização
 Descrição do Algoritmo
 Exemplo

2
Localização
Contextualização

Onde estou eu? Que faço eu aqui?

3
Localização
 Definição da localização espacial de 1 sistema de infra-estruturas distribuidoras para os seus clientes (com localização conhecida), com base em factores externos à própria empresa.

 Escolha da Localização Grande Parte do


da Infra-estrutura Sucesso

 Objectivos bem Menos Dúvidas &


definidos Redução de Opções
de Localização

Responsabilidade

4
Factores de Localização
Terreno
 Relevo
 Custo do terreno
 Clima ( temperatura, humidade, …)
 Capacidade para expansão
 Matérias-primas

Mão-de-obra
 Quantidade
 Grau de escolaridade
 Tamanho das famílias
 Nº de horas de trabalho
 Nº de trabalhadores sindicalizados
 % homens e mulheres

5
Factores de Localização
Políticos e económicos

 Estabilidade do governo e sistema político

 Regulamentação
 Ambiental
 Importação e exportação
 Impostos e incentivos

 Acordos comerciais

 Valor e estabilidade da moeda

 Estabilidade e competitividade económica

6
Factores de Localização
Infra-estruturas
 Transporte
 Estradas e auto-estradas
 Caminhos de ferro
 Portos e aeroportos

 Utilidade pública
 Escolas
 Hospitais
 Bombeiros e polícia
 Saneamento
 Água e energia
 Bancos
 Telecomunicações

7
Factores de Localização
Culturais e Sociais

 Qualidade de vida
 Taxa de criminalidade e de corrupção
 Diversidade cultural (histórica e artística)
 Hábitos
 …

8
Centralização e Descentralização
 A centralização refere-se a união e
consolidação de departamentos num único
ponto.

 A descentralização refere-se a uma mudança


da estrutura organizacional que distribui o
controlo administrativo a vários centros ou
grupos locais
Tipos de Recursos :
• sistemas computacionais
• recursos de rede
• politicas de recursos humanos
• organização de espaço e mobiliário

9
Centralização

 Vantagens :

 Redução de custos fixos


 Aumento da eficiência
 Maior facilidade de controlo e coordenação das actividades

 Desvantagens:
 Perda de flexibilidade organizacional

10
Descentralização

 Vantagens
 Resposta mais ágil e eficiente às mudanças do ambiente envolvente
 Menor dependência em comunicações formais
 Maior efectividade

 Desvantagens

 Possibilidade de negligência pelos grupos locais


 Perda de objectividade
 Complexidade na interligação/gestão de todas as infra-estruturas

11
Centralização e Descentralização

12
Exemplos...
 Biblioteca numa cidade;

 Restaurantes de “fast food”, McDonald’s

13
Algoritmos

Minimização de custos… como sempre!

14
Duas Abordagens
 Conjunto infinito de locais possíveis
 Localizações não conhecidas a priori
 Maior Flexibilidade
 É possível que a solução seja um local não realizável

 Conjunto finito de locais possíveis


 Exige grande armazenamento de informação: mau para
eficiência computacional
 Exige conhecimento prévio de locais possíveis
 Conjunto de locais pode excluir a solução óptima

15
Algoritmo
Centro de Gravidade

16
Algoritmo – Centro de Gravidade

 Envolve:
 Minimização de custos
 Cálculo de Posição e distâncias de:
 Fornecedores
 Consumidores
 Volumes a transferir
 Custo de transporte de um volume unitário
 Iterações

17
Algoritmo – Centro de Gravidade
Modelo
n
 Função Objectivo min CT    j w j d j
 CT  Custo total j 1
 αj  Custo de transporte de um
volume unitário para o local j, por unidade de distância
 wj  Quantidade a transportar para o local j
 dj  Distância do local actual ao local j

 Distância ao local j d j  ( x  x j )2  ( y  y j )2
 (x,y)  Local Actual
 (xj,yj)  Loca do Consumidor j

18
Algoritmo – Centro de Gravidade

 Como funciona?
 Procura sempre um centro onde as forças
aplicadas se equilibram

19
Algoritmo – Centro de Gravidade
n
min CT    j w j d j
j 1

Minimização: Solução não é óptima


• Resolução iterativa
  jwj x j • Método análogo bissecções
 j d sucessivas
x  j

  jwj
 j d
 j

  jwj y j
 i d
j
y 
  jwj
 j d
 j

20
Algoritmo – Centro de Gravidade
Iteração 0 CENTRO DISTRIBUIÇÃO

CLIENTE
Y

 Determinar localização clientes


 Por leitura na grelha

 Volumes de entrega e rácios de transporte


X
 Definidos empiricamente (ou não) mas conhecidos

 jwj x j
 Cálculo da localização inicial
j d
j
x
 j wj
 Aproximação de solução
j d
j
 Aleatório
 jwj y j
 Interior do polígono j d
j
y
 j wj
 Arranque do algoritmo j d
j

21
Algoritmo – Centro de Gravidade
 w x  w y
Iteração n
j j j j j j
j j
Posição Inicial x0  & y0 
 w j
j j  wj
j j

Se n=0

Cálculo da
Se n≠0
Distância da
Posição Actual d jn  ( xn  x j ) 2  ( y n  y j ) 2
ao Local j à dj

 jwj x j  jwj y j
Cálculo de nova j
d jn  j
d jn
posição xn1  & y n 1 
 jwj  j wj
(x,y)
 j
d jn  j
d jn

x  xn1  x n & y  y n1  y n


Se ∆x≠0 & ∆y≠0
( xn1 , y n1 )
Se ∆x≈0 & ∆y≈0
( xn , y n )
n
Solução
Encontrada CT    j w j d j
j 1

22
Algoritmo – Centro de Gravidade
 E se os custos não forem quantificáveis?
Peso dos Locais
Pouco Muito
Fornecedor / Consumidor Importante Importante Importante

Fornecedor 1

Fornecedor 2

Consumidor 3

Consumidor 4

Consumidor 5

23
Algoritmo – Centro de Gravidade
Exemplo
Ponto óptimo
x*=(0,0)

x1 x2
/x
( x1 , y1 )  (0,0)
1 – determinar localização dos clientes:
( x2 , y2 )  (10,0)

Wi=αiwi
2 – definição do volume de entrega
e rácios de transporte W1=2

W2=1
3 – localização inicial: Aleatória x  (5,0)
x5

24
Exemplo - execução

Cálculo distâncias iteração /X d1 d2 x1 x2

5.000
d i  ( xi  x) 2  ( yi  y ) 2  ( xi  x) 2  xi  x 0 5.000 5.000 0 10

1 3.333 3.333 6.667 0 10

Iteração seguinte 2 2.000 2.000 8.000 0 10

  i wi xi
  di
3 1.111 1.111 8.889 0 10

x  i 4 0.588 0.588 9.412 0 10


  i wi
 i di
5 0.303 0.303 9.697 0 10

 0.154
 i wi yi 6 0.154 9.846 0 10

 i d 7 0.078 0.078 9.922 0 10
y 
i
 i wi


i d 8 0.039 0.039 9.961 0 10

i
9 0.019 0.019 9.981 0 10

10 0.010 0.010 9.990 0 10

25
Localização
Algoritmos Multi-
Localização

26
Localização de vários centros (1)
 Modelo 1 – custos de distribuição local
m n
H   cij
i 1 j 1

cij   ij wij d ij
 ij  custo / unidadePeso * unidadeDistância
wij  peso
d ij  distância  ( xi  x j ) 2  ( yi  y j ) 2

m = número de centros de distribuição


n = número de clientes

27
Localização de vários centros (2)
 Modelo 2 – custos de transporte lineares do produtor para os
centros
m m n m
C (2)    iWi d 0i    j w j d ij ij   iWi d 0i  C (1)
i 1 i 1 j 1 i 1

βi = custo por unidade transportada e distância


Wi = quantidade transportada para o centro i
d0i = distância da fábrica ao centro i (apenas uma fabrica/centro de matéria prima)

 Modelo 3 – custos de transporte dependem da localização do


centro
m r
C (3)    kWi d 0i ik  C (1) βk = custo por unidade
transportada quando o centro está
i 1 k 1 no distrito k

28
Localização de vários centros (3)
 Modelo 4 – custos de manutenção dos centros

Fi  a  bWi  c Wi
Resolve:
m
C (4)   Fi  C (3)
•Quantos centros!
i 1 •Onde os localizar!

a, b, c = constantes
Wi = quantidade total de saída do centro de distribuição

29
Algoritmo de resolução

30
Função custo
m r n
C   ( Fi i    kWi ik    j w j d ij ij )
i 1 k 1 j 1
m = número de armazéns
r = número de distritos de armazéns
n = número de consumidores
Fi = custo de manutenção do armazém i
δi = 1 ou 0 se o armazém estiver aberto ou fechado
βk = custo de transporte por tonelada
Wi = quantidade total anual de saída do armazém i
δik = 1 ou 0 se o armazém estiver no distrito k
αj = custo por tonelada-milha de entregar ao cliente j
wj = previsão da procura do cliente j
dij = distância em linha recta do armazém i ao cliente j
δij = 1 ou 0 se o cliente estiver servido pelo armazém i
31
Exemplo

32
Exemplo (2)

33
Referências e Bibliografia
 http://instruct1.cit.cornell.edu/courses/dea453_653/01stu
dents/asheley_jonathan/Index.html
 “Logistics and distribuition planning”, James Cooper,
Kogan Page Limited, 1990
 http://www.sebrae.com.br/br/parasuaempresa/localizaca
oeestrutura.asp
 http://www.sebrae.com.br/br/parasuaempresa/localizaca
oeestrutura_865.asp
 “Distribution Management”, Eilon, Watson-Gandy,
Christofides, Griffin, 1971
 “Logística de planeamento e distribuição”, James
Cooper, Edições CETOP, 1990
 “Business logistics management”, Ronald H.
Ballou, Prentice Hall, 3rd edition, 1992

34

Você também pode gostar